Pro-Palestine supporters have clashed with demonstrators waving Israeli flags during a march in London today with one man shouting “you don’t want the hostages” and another making a “cut-throat” gesture.

During one section of the route, pro-Palestine supporters headed past a group waving Israeli flags, with a large “buffer zone” of police keeping them apart.

In video shared on X by Inc.Monocle a man seemingly supporting Gaza screams at the Israeli faction “you don’t want the hostages”, while another protester amongst the Palestinian flags makes a “cut-throat” gesture.

Calling out the latter gesture made by a man towards the Israel supporters, conservative commentator Chris Rose asked Met Police why they didn’t take action when they were nearby.

Posting on X Mr Rose said: “Hi Met Police UK, was this pro Palestine protestor who made a cut-throat gesture towards Israeli protestors in front of your police officers arrested? If not, why? It’s a clear death threat.”

Protesters carrying banners saying “free Palestine” and “ceasefire now” were seen this lunchtime gathering to begin the march which will end in Parliament Square.

There is a heavy Metropolitan Police presence in the capital with close to 1,000 officers being deployed to several different events taking place across the city.

At the same time as the Palestinian-supporting march another protest by the group Turning Point UK, a self-described “right-wing conservative activist group” will also be taking place.

A spokesperson for the Met Police said: “A Palestine Solidarity Campaign demonstration will begin at 12pm at Russell Square, before proceeding towards Aldwych, along the Embankment and finishing in Parliament Square.

“At the same time a demonstration by Turning Point UK will be held on Whitehall. We have imposed conditions under the Public Order Act on both demonstrations.

“Any person participating in the Palestine Solidarity Campaign procession, must not deviate from the route specified on the below map.”
